Scope and Content First-floor plan of Saltcoats Town-house, North Ayrshire Saltcoats Town-house was built by a group of inhabitants who 'felt great inconvenience' because of the need for a clock and a lock-up 'for disorderly persons', and that a burgh needed a steeple as an 'ornament'. Funding came from public subscription. The interior has been much altered. It was intended 'to contain certain shops below, and a large room with two retiring rooms above' as well as a jail and a steeple for the clock. The openings to the left lead into the Town Hall, completed in 1892. Source: RCAHMS contribution to SCRAN.
